Nanocomposite Materials Based on Polylactide and Gold Complex Compounds for Absorbed Dose Diagnostics in BNCT
In this study, approaches to the synthesis of complex compound of gold with cysteine [AuCys](n) for measuring absorbed dose in boron neutron capture therapy (BNCT) were developed.
